Cladding repair services involve fixing and restoring the exterior covering of a property to ensure it remains durable and visually appealing. This work typically addresses issues such as cracked, loose, or damaged panels, as well as areas affected by weathering or impact. Repairing cladding helps prevent further deterioration, protecting the underlying structure from moisture intrusion, mold, and rot. Skilled contractors assess the extent of damage and perform targeted repairs, which may include replacing individual panels, sealing gaps, or reinforcing compromised sections to maintain the integrity of the building’s exterior.

Many problems can be effectively addressed through cladding repairs. Over time, exposure to harsh weather conditions common in mountain environments can cause materials to warp, crack, or loosen. This can lead to water leaks, increased energy costs, and a decline in curb appeal. Cladding repair services help resolve these issues by restoring the surface’s protective barrier and ensuring it functions as intended. Addressing minor damage early can also prevent more extensive and costly repairs down the line, making it a practical choice for maintaining the property's value and safety.

Cladding repair services are often utilized on a variety of property types, including residential homes, multi-family dwellings, and commercial buildings. Homeowners who notice signs of damage such as bubbling paint, visible cracks, or water stains on interior walls may find cladding repairs necessary. These services are also common for properties that have experienced impact damage from falling debris or severe weather events. In mountain communities like Breckenridge, where weather conditions can be particularly tough on building exteriors, regular inspections and timely repairs help keep properties in good condition and protected from the elements.

The overview below groups typical Cladding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Breckenridge, CO.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or cladding repairs in Breckenridge often range from $250-$600, covering issues like small cracks or panel replacements.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the material and extent of work needed.

Moderate Repairs - More involved repairs, such as replacing larger sections or addressing water damage, generally cost between $1,000 and $3,000. Fewer projects reach into the higher end of this range, which is reserved for more extensive repairs.

Large-Scale Repairs - Extensive repairs involving multiple sections or significant structural work can cost from $3,500 to $7,000. Such projects are less common but may be necessary for severe weather-related damage or aging cladding.

Full Cladding Replacement - Complete replacement of cladding systems typically ranges from $8,000 to $20,000 or more, depending on the size of the building and material choices. Local contractors can provide estimates based on specific project details and scope.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of cladding repairs are commonly handled by local contractors? Local service providers typically handle repairs such as fixing damaged siding, replacing rotted or warped panels, and resealing joints to prevent water infiltration.

How do I know if my building needs cladding repair? Signs like visible cracks, warping, discoloration, or water stains on walls can indicate the need for cladding repairs, and local contractors can assess the condition accurately.

Are there different cladding repair options available for various building types? Yes, local service providers can recommend repair methods suitable for different materials like wood, vinyl, metal, or composite cladding systems.

What should I consider when choosing a contractor for cladding repair? It's important to look for experienced local contractors with a good reputation, proper insurance, and the ability to handle the specific type of cladding on the building.

Can cladding repairs improve the insulation of my building? While repairs primarily address damage and appearance, some repair methods can also enhance insulation properties, depending on the materials used and the scope of work.
